Coconut Red Lentil Soup with Spinach and Lime

Coconut Red Lentil Soup with Spinach and Lime

Red lentils collapse into a thick, golden soup with coconut milk, ginger and turmeric, finished with spinach and lime. One pot, thirty-five minutes, and the leftovers are arguably better.

  • Red lentils bring plant protein and fiber.
  • Spinach is a source of folate, vitamin K and iron.
  • The creaminess is all coconut milk — there is no dairy in the pot.
  • Fresh ginger and ground turmeric make up the spice base.

Method

  1. Soften the onion in the oil, 4–5 minutes. Add garlic, ginger, turmeric and cumin for the last minute, until fragrant.
  2. Add lentils, coconut milk and stock. Simmer 20 minutes, stirring now and then — red lentils like to stick.
  3. The lentils should have collapsed into a thick, golden soup. Thin with a splash of water if it stands a spoon.
  4. Stir in the spinach until just wilted.
  5. Off the heat, add the lime juice. Taste and season well with salt and black pepper — coconut milk mutes salt, so it takes more than you think.
Worth knowing. Thickens overnight — loosen with a splash of water when reheating. Freezes for three months.
